Log:
This change replaces the mutex with a sx lock for the interpreter list to
avoid the problem of holding a non-sleep lock during a page fault as
reported by witness. It also uses atomics where possible to avoid having
to acquire the exclusive lock. In addition, it consistently uses
memset()/memcpy() instead of bzero()/bcopy().
